Training was excellent - small group numbers we worked on each other - it was about 8 years ago, the renu range is excellent I would highly recommend taking this on as well if you can. The retail is good, although I don't push it much as I also stock Dermalogica but I do find it retails well after a facial, I may begin to push it as the treatments themselves are very relaxing x
 
I have used Monu for many years but keep myself updated by attending their training courses. The training is great. Cheltenham & Leeds are the venues - not near to me but worth travelling for. The treatments & products are lovely. My clients & I like the ethics of Monu and it gets the results the clients are looking for. Delivery is quick too, next day if ordered before 12 noon.
